As we know, businesses come in all shapes and sizes. Our guest on this episode is what I call an “accidental entrepreneur”. Brad Montague is the business brains and creator of the online phenomenon “Kid President”.
With over 75 million video views and famous videos like “A Pep Talk From Kid President” and “Kid President’s 20 Things We Should Say More Often” they have landed a TV show on Discovery Kids as well as a New York Times Bestselling book “Kid President’s Guide To Being Awesome“. A few years ago, Robbie (Kid President), Brad, and I had the chance to film a video for helping kids who are fighting cancer in Nashville. While the topic was heavy, we still kept it light as you can see below.
But even more, Brad is a creative for-purpose entrepreneur who has a passion for helping young people foster creativity, compassion, and meaning. In today’s episode, he shares his secrets and heart for producing deep issues with light content.
